Class FXEsp
java.lang.Object
com.caplin.motif.fx.config.definitions.client.FXEsp
@Generated(value="org.openapitools.codegen.languages.SpringCodegen",
comments="Generator version: 7.4.0")
public class FXEsp
extends Object
Defines configuration for allowed actions on the ESP Trading protocol
-
Nested Class Summary
Nested Classes -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ionaddSubmitActionsItem(FXEsp.SubmitActionsEnum submitActionsItem) defaultDeliverableType(DeliverableType defaultDeliverableType) booleanGet defaultDeliverableTypeDetermines if settlement dates should be hidden on tilesGet singleWhat should happen when the user clicks on an executable priceWhether the user can see the toggle between the switch actions, even if they only have one option available to them.Is swap ladder enabled in the FX tile.Is tenor ladder enabled in the FX tile.Can the user perform two way price requestsIs volume ladder enabled in the FX tile.inthashCode()hideSettlementDates(Boolean hideSettlementDates) voidsetDefaultDeliverableType(DeliverableType defaultDeliverableType) voidsetHideSettlementDates(Boolean hideSettlementDates) voidsetSingle(FXEspSingle single) voidsetSubmitActions(List<FXEsp.SubmitActionsEnum> submitActions) voidsetSubmitActionSwitchEnabled(Boolean submitActionSwitchEnabled) voidsetSwapLadderEnabled(Boolean swapLadderEnabled) voidsetTenorLadderEnabled(Boolean tenorLadderEnabled) voidsetTwoWayEnabled(Boolean twoWayEnabled) voidsetVolumeLadderEnabled(Boolean volumeLadderEnabled) single(FXEspSingle single) submitActions(List<FXEsp.SubmitActionsEnum> submitActions) submitActionSwitchEnabled(Boolean submitActionSwitchEnabled) swapLadderEnabled(Boolean swapLadderEnabled) tenorLadderEnabled(Boolean tenorLadderEnabled) toString()twoWayEnabled(Boolean twoWayEnabled) volumeLadderEnabled(Boolean volumeLadderEnabled)
-
Constructor Details
-
FXEsp
public FXEsp()
-
-
Method Details
-
defaultDeliverableType
-
getDefaultDeliverableType
Get defaultDeliverableType- Returns:
- defaultDeliverableType
-
setDefaultDeliverableType
-
twoWayEnabled
-
getTwoWayEnabled
Can the user perform two way price requests- Returns:
- twoWayEnabled
-
setTwoWayEnabled
-
submitActions
-
addSubmitActionsItem
-
getSubmitActions
What should happen when the user clicks on an executable price- Returns:
- submitActions
-
setSubmitActions
-
submitActionSwitchEnabled
-
getSubmitActionSwitchEnabled
Whether the user can see the toggle between the switch actions, even if they only have one option available to them.- Returns:
- submitActionSwitchEnabled
-
setSubmitActionSwitchEnabled
-
single
-
getSingle
Get single- Returns:
- single
-
setSingle
-
hideSettlementDates
-
getHideSettlementDates
Determines if settlement dates should be hidden on tiles- Returns:
- hideSettlementDates
-
setHideSettlementDates
-
tenorLadderEnabled
-
getTenorLadderEnabled
Is tenor ladder enabled in the FX tile.- Returns:
- tenorLadderEnabled
-
setTenorLadderEnabled
-
swapLadderEnabled
-
getSwapLadderEnabled
Is swap ladder enabled in the FX tile. This overrides any application configuration.- Returns:
- swapLadderEnabled
-
setSwapLadderEnabled
-
volumeLadderEnabled
-
getVolumeLadderEnabled
Is volume ladder enabled in the FX tile. This overrides any application configuration.- Returns:
- volumeLadderEnabled
-
setVolumeLadderEnabled
-
equals
-
hashCode
public int hashCode() -
toString
-